Transaction 20cbdc21a98abe60b927dda7f42ba4fce39df552f588278afe9ca8e79db0dc53

1 Input
2 Outputs
  • 20cbdc21a98abe60b927dda7f42ba4fce39df552f588278afe9ca8e79db0dc53:0
  • value  9118846
    address  1HULeqg4WVW7mZgfeC7LodKvH1o4ymKPiq
  • 20cbdc21a98abe60b927dda7f42ba4fce39df552f588278afe9ca8e79db0dc53:1
  • value  70217419
    address  12PMBJeF3WLzTKqH7TjvzZQpEoqFRu5aYE